### Toppings and Seasonings for Corn on the Cob

While corn on the cob is delicious on its own, adding a variety of toppings and seasonings can take it to the next level. Here are some ideas for customizing your corn:

– **Classic Butter and Salt**: The simplest and most beloved way to enjoy corn on the cob. Slather the corn with creamy butter and sprinkle with salt for a satisfying bite.
– **Mexican Street Corn (Elote)**: Smear the corn with **mayo**, sprinkle with **cotija cheese**, and add a dash of **chili powder** and a squeeze of **lime** for an extra burst of flavor.
– **Parmesan and Garlic**: Brush your corn with a mixture of **butter**, **garlic powder**, and **grated Parmesan** for a savory, cheesy touch.
– **Herb Butter**: Create a fresh herb butter by combining **butter**, **chopped parsley**, **chives**, and a little **lemon zest**. Spread it generously over the corn for a fragrant, flavorful treat.
– **Spicy Sriracha Mayo**: For those who like it hot, mix **Sriracha** with **mayonnaise** and drizzle it over the corn for a spicy kick.
